San Bernardino County Law Enforcement Backs Josie Gonzales for County Assessor-Recorder-Clerk

Josie Gonzales’ campaign for Assessor-Recorder-Clerk today announced endorsements from San Bernardino County Sheriff Shannon Dicus and the Sheriff’s Employees’ Benefit Association (SEBA).

In delivering their early endorsement for Josie Gonzales, SEBA added, “The Association has recognized your contributions to the community and your support of law enforcement.”

“Rising crime is a concern of every California resident. That’s why I’m honored and thrilled to be able to announce the early support from two pillars of our County’s law enforcement community,” commented Gonzales, who worked with both Dicus and SEBA throughout her 16 years as a County Supervisor.

Shannon Dicus was elected as San Bernardino County’s 36th Sheriff in June 2022, after working his way up the ranks of the Department since being hired in 1991, including serving as Undersheriff. SEBA represents almost 4,000 professionals, including deputies, DA investigators, probation corrections officers, coroner investigators, specialized fire officers, probation supervisors, welfare fraud investigators, detectives, sergeants, and lieutenants throughout San Bernardino County.
